Program Details
Sharpen your skills in the fundamentals of business—including marketing, management, accounting, global business, and business law—as you build confidence and expertise in finance. With a strong foundation in both business principles and financial analysis, you’ll graduate prepared to lead and make informed financial decisions in a variety of industries.
Financial Institutions, Markets & Money
Explore the structure of financial markets, banking systems, monetary policy, and the role financial institutions play in the global economy.
Investments
Develop the skills needed to evaluate investment opportunities, analyze risk and return, and build effective investment portfolios.
Advanced Financial Analysis & Modeling
Learn how to use financial data, forecasting techniques, and modeling tools to support business decisions and evaluate organizational performance.
Franchise Management Concentration
Prepare to own and operate a franchise through specialized coursework in franchise management, operations, entrepreneurship, and business development. Students gain hands-on experience through a franchise-focused internship in a corporate environment.
